We will start from the very beginning, what is yoga? The word ‘yoga’ is derived from the Sanskrit, which means ‘to unite’. The union that the word refers to is the union of the body, mind and spirit. Even though yoga has become popular as a form of physical exercise, it is not merely about moving your body, flexibility, or being able to perform cool poses (asanas). In yoga, we also learn to pay attention to our breath, and our breath is the easiest way to change our mindset and emotional state.


Why yoga? The benefit of regular asana practice are wide ranging. It improves posture, flexibillity, strength, tone body muscles and even weight loss. As it was mentioned before, yoga is not merely about physical exercise , it is also about being mindful. When we are fully aware and mindful of what is happening at that very moment, we become centered in the here and now. We are not distracted by the past or the future. When we slow down and take deep, full breath, we can relax our parasympathetic nervous system, which alleviates anxiety and tension. It keep us grounded and more connected to ouselves and everything around us. Hence, yoga is beyond practicing asanas, it’s about body awareness, connecting to ourselves and it’s one of the ways to get to know ourselves better.


Next, who needs yoga? Everyone.

Yoga is meant to be a healing, strengthening, calming and empowering practice that offers something for everybody, regardless of their age, gender, race, size, shape, background, and yes, even their fitness level.


When you start practicing yoga, it’s all about stretching your own limitations. It’s a process and it takes time, but you will see progress the more you practice. Yoga isn’t one size fits all, you can adapt it to your own body. There is a basic outline and alignment for each posture, but it’s also about listening to your own body, moving from within and get to know yourself on the mat. The more you know yourself, the easier it is to be your authentic self in the world.
